Job Description - Tufts CTSI T32 Post Doctoral Fellow

Job Profile Summary 

​​This role focuses on performing work related to research and development of new products, innovation, and improvement of products and processesIn addition, this role focuses on performing the following Research Programs and Projects duties: Supports the development of new products and innovation.  Includes Clinical roles focused on research projects.  Positions in this family perform basic, translational, and/or clinical research towards solving a specific problem for an entity or community. A professional individual contributor role that may direct the work of other lower level professionals or manage processes and programsThe majority of time is spent overseeing the design, implementation or delivery of processes, programs and policies using specialized knowledge and skills typically acquired through advanced education.   An experienced level role that applies practical knowledge of job area typically obtained through advanced education and work experienceWorks independently with general supervision, problems faced are difficult but typically not complex, and may influence others within the job area through explanation of facts, policies and practices. 

 

Job Overview 

This position leads and contributes to cutting-edge research projects aimed at improving healthcare outcomes. Individuals in this position work closely with a team of researchers and healthcare professionals to conduct innovative studies and contribute to the advancement of knowledge in the field. This position offers a unique opportunity to engage in impactful research, collaborate with interdisciplinary teams, and further develop your research skills in a healthcare setting. 

 

Job Description 

Minimum Qualifications: 

1. PHD in a relevant field of study OR M.D.

2. Prior experience in healthcare research. 

 

Preferred Qualifications: 

1. Record of publication in relevant field of study. 

 

Duties and Responsibilities: The duties and responsibilities listed below are intended to describe the general nature of work and are not intended to be an all-inclusive listOther duties and responsibilities may be assigned. 

 

1. Conducts independent research projects within the healthcare field, under the guidance and mentorship of senior researchers. 

2. Designs and implements research studies, including experimental protocols, data collection methods, and statistical analysis plans. 

3. Analyzes and interprets research data, using appropriate statistical techniques and software. 

4. Prepares research findings for publication in peer-reviewed journals and present at conferences and scientific meetings. 

5. Collaborates with other researchers and professionals to develop and refine research hypotheses, study designs, and methodologies. 

6. Stays updated with the latest advancements and breakthroughs in healthcare research and apply relevant knowledge to ongoing projects. 

7. Assists in securing research funding by contributing to grant writing and research proposal development. 

8. Collaborates with healthcare professionals and institutions to collect clinical data and samples for research purposes. 

9. Contributes to the development and validation of new diagnostic tools, treatments, and interventions. 

10. Participates in the preparation of research reports, progress updates, and grant applications. 

11. Mentors and provide guidance to undergraduate and graduate students involved in research projects. 

12. Collaborates with industry partners to translate research findings into practical applications and technologies. 

13. Collaborates with regulatory bodies and ethics committees to ensure compliance with research protocols and regulations. 

14. Contributes to the dissemination of research findings to healthcare professionals, policymakers, and the general public through various channels, such as seminars, workshops, and publications. 

15. Maintains accurate and organized records of research data, protocols, and results, ensuring data integrity and confidentiality. 

 

Physical Requirements 

1. Typical clinical and administrative office setting. 

 

Skills & Abilities: 

1. Demonstrated experience in research design, data collection, statistical analysis, and scientific writing. 

2. Proficiency in statistical software packages (e.g., SPSS, SAS, R) and data management tools. 

3. Strong analytical and critical thinking skills, with the ability to interpret complex data sets. 

4. Excellent verbal and written communication skills, including experience presenting research findings to diverse audiences. 

5. Ability to work independently and collaboratively within a team environment. 

6. Knowledge of ethical guidelines and regulations related to healthcare research.
